When it comes to small bathrooms, making the most of available space is crucial. A smart, creative design can transform a cramped area into a functional and stylish oasis. Think about these ideas to maximize your bathroom's potential:

* **Utilize wall space**: Install floating shelves, medicine cabinets, and towel racks to release valuable floor space.

* **Opt for a expansive mirror**: A full-length mirror can create the illusion of greater depth and make your bathroom feel more spacious.

* **Choose bright, open colors**: Light hues reflect light and make the space appear larger than it is.

* **Select furniture with storage**: Choose a storage ottoman to keep clutter at bay.

* **Use a pocket door**: These doors maximize space compared to traditional swing doors.

Clever Storage Ideas for Tiny Bathrooms

Maximize your space and keep your tiny bathroom tidy with these creative storage hacks. Consider vertical space by installing cabinets above the sink. Use over-the-sink organizers to store accessories. A sliding stand can be a great way to store toiletries and easily move it around as needed.
